Over the past 30 years, there have been 23 property sales recorded in the PR1 3ST postcode area. The highest sale price reached £170,000, while the most recent sale was for a terraced house sold in January 2026 for £105,500.
The estimated average property value in PR1 3ST currently stands at £131,512, which is approximately 21% lower than the city average - making it a relatively affordable option for buyers.
In terms of size, the average price per square metre is approximately £1,537.
Property prices in PR1 3ST have risen by 4.9% over the past year , with a total increase of 31.7% over the past five years , and a long-term rise of 42% over the past decade .
The most common type of property sold in the area is terraced, making up around 96% of transactions , followed by semi-detached.
Housing in PR1 3ST is mixed, with 50% of homes being rented, indicating a diverse residential makeup.
